Numerical Simulation On A Pump Operating In A Turbine Mode [PDF]
Lecturepg. 21This paper deals with pump as turbine (PAT) as a feasible solution to the energy problems in rural and hilly areas. PAT provides an economical alternative to actual turbines especially for pico and microhydropower generation.

High Vibration Problem Resolution in Centrifugal Pump through Design Change [PDF]
Case StudyCase Study 4: The case study is about single stage API BB2 pump. Pump operates at the temperature of 355 degree C (671 degree F), rated for pumping 442 m3/hr of Hydro-treated VGO (Vacuum Gas Oil) and is driven by a steam turbine.
